1. Martin Garrix
With an uncanny ability to captivate audiences worldwide, Martin Garrix has skyrocketed to prominence, particularly since his breakout hit “Animals.” His fusion of progressive house and big room sounds creates an exhilarating atmosphere, making him a festival favorite. Known for collaborating with a plethora of artists across genres, Garrix’s versatility shines through in his eclectic discography. Notable performances at Tomorrowland and Ultra Music Festival further solidify his status as a top-tier DJ. His dedication to the craft, combined with youthful exuberance, ensures that he remains at the forefront of the industry.
2. Tiësto
Renowned for his profound influence on the electronic music landscape, Tiësto boasts a career that spans over two decades. A pioneer of trance music, he has seamlessly transitioned into house and electro genres, adapting to the shifting tides of musical trends. With his erudite mixing techniques and unparalleled stage presence, Tiësto consistently delivers electrifying performances. His participation in the 2004 Summer Olympics further exemplifies his cultural significance. As an emblem of enduring excellence, Tiësto continues to inspire a new generation of aspiring DJs.
3. David Guetta
David Guetta is often credited with bringing EDM into the mainstream with his chart-topping collaborations. Possessing an innate knack for blending uplifting melodies with heavy-hitting beats, Guetta’s tracks resonate universally. Hits like “Titanium” and “When Love Takes Over” have become anthems, transcending cultural boundaries. His influence is palpable in the way he bridges genres, skillfully meshing pop with electronic music. Guetta’s innate ability to engage crowds at massive venues such as Las Vegas’ Wynn Nightlife cements his reputation as a prolific DJ.
4. Armin van Buuren
Armin van Buuren, an unwavering titan in the trance genre, has garnered acclaim not only for his poignant between-track transitions but also for his exceptional radio show, “A State of Trance.” His mastery of musical architecture enables him to create emotive soundscapes that mesmerize listeners. Van Buuren’s performances are imbued with a palpable energy, largely due to his organic engagement with fans. Additionally, his commitment to nurturing new talent through his record label, Armada Music, underscores his pivotal role in the EDM community.
5. Skrillex
Skrillex revolutionized the dubstep genre, introducing a sonic palette filled with roaring bass drops and innovative sound design. His unorthodox approach to blending elements of rock, pop, and electronic music has not only garnered him critical acclaim but has also reshaped production techniques within the industry. Tracks like “Scary Monsters and Nice Sprites” became anthems, showcasing his ability to create an immersive listening experience. Skrillex’s dynamic live sets, characterized by high-energy visuals and contagious enthusiasm, leave audiences electrified and yearning for more.
